Key Buying Factors for Cabin Computer Desk with Storage Shelves

Size and Layout

Measure the room before buying. Straight desks work well along walls, while L-shaped and corner models make better use of awkward spaces. Check desk depth as well as width so your monitor, keyboard, and writing area feel comfortable.

Storage Type

Shelves are best for books, décor, printers, or everyday tools. Drawers help hide smaller items, while file cabinets are more useful for documents and office supplies. A hutched design can add vertical storage without increasing floor space too much.

Power and Cable Management

Built-in power outlets and USB ports can simplify your setup, especially if you use a laptop, monitor, lamp, or charger all at once. Also look for designs that leave room for cable routing so the desk stays neat.

Stability and Workflow

If you work long hours or use multiple screens, prioritize a sturdy frame and a desktop that supports your equipment without wobble. Monitor stands can improve ergonomics and free up room underneath for storage.
